(fix_truncdfsi2, fixuns_truncdfsi2, trunc_call): Fix typo in type of
authorRichard Kenner <kenner@gcc.gnu.org>
Fri, 14 May 1993 01:49:43 +0000 (21:49 -0400)
committerRichard Kenner <kenner@gcc.gnu.org>
Fri, 14 May 1993 01:49:43 +0000 (21:49 -0400)
FIX and UNSIGNED_RIX rtl.

From-SVN: r4444

gcc/config/rs6000/rs6000.md

index 347f097..91bcbab 100644 (file)
@@ -1,5 +1,5 @@
 ;;- Machine description for IBM RISC System 6000 (POWER) for GNU C compiler
-;;   Copyright (C) 1990, 1991 Free Software Foundation, Inc.
+;;   Copyright (C) 1990, 1991, 1992, 1993 Free Software Foundation, Inc.
 ;;   Contributed by Richard Kenner (kenner@nyu.edu)
 
 ;; This file is part of GNU CC.
 
 (define_expand "fix_truncdfsi2"
   [(set (match_operand:SI 0 "gpc_reg_operand" "")
-       (fix:DF (match_operand:DF 1 "gpc_reg_operand" "")))]
+       (fix:SI (match_operand:DF 1 "gpc_reg_operand" "")))]
   ""
   "
 {
 
 (define_expand "fixuns_truncdfsi2"
   [(set (match_operand:SI 0 "gpc_reg_operand" "")
-       (unsigned_fix:DF (match_operand:DF 1 "gpc_reg_operand" "")))]
+       (unsigned_fix:SI (match_operand:DF 1 "gpc_reg_operand" "")))]
   ""
   "
 {
 
 (define_expand "trunc_call"
   [(parallel [(set (match_operand:SI 0 "" "")
-                  (fix:DF (match_operand:DF 1 "" "")))
+                  (fix:SI (match_operand:DF 1 "" "")))
              (use (match_operand:SI 2 "" ""))])]
   ""
   "